What is the salary of a Lifeguard Ii? In the United States, a Lifeguard Ii earns an average salary of $20,539. The salary range for a Lifeguard Ii is usually between $14,782 and $31,549 per year, representing the 25th to 75th percentiles respectively. The top 10% of earners, that is the 90th percentile, have an annual salary of $37,163. The highest Lifeguard Ii salary in the United States was $39,152. The average hourly pay for a Lifeguard Ii is $9.87.
Top 3 states paying the highest average Lifeguard Ii salary are California, with an average salary of $26,488, followed by Massachusetts, with an average salary of $22,900, and Florida, with an average salary of $5,287. Employers paying the highest salary for a Lifeguard Ii job are State of California (CA), City of Boston (MA) and San Ramon (CA).
